From June 13–28, New Haven comes alive with performances, talks, tours, and cultural celebrations during the International Festival of Arts & Ideas. This year’s Festival features local and international artists, community-centered programming, and free headliner concerts on the New Haven Green—all designed to spark creativity, conversation, and connection.
